This year marks both the 175th anniversary of The Legal and a decade since the start of the Great Recession.

That those two milestones have coincided is noteworthy. As the oldest law journal in the United States, The Legal has chronicled nearly two centuries of changes to the legal profession, but in all that time there arguably has been no more transformative a period than the past 10 years.
